Join Dr Miles Cranmer and Professor Colm-Cille Caulfield from the Department of Applied Mathematics and Theoretical Physics for this live webinar discussion exploring some of the ways in which AI is advancing science, and the real-world implications.
The webinar will give an intriguing insight into how AI is speeding up research in Cambridge. This Alumni event is part of the Future of Physical Sciences series of webinars.
The discussion will be chaired by Professor Colm-Cille Caulfield, Head of the Department of Applied Mathematics and Theoretical Physics. He will be joined by Dr Miles Cranmer, Assistant Professor in Data Intensive Science in DAMTP and the Institute of Astronomy; Dr Emily Lines from the Department of Geography; and Professor Michele Vendruscolo from the Centre for Misfolding Diseases, Department of Chemistry.
